Understanding Adaptive Training Flows: The Core Concept
Adaptive training flows represent a revolutionary approach in fitness gaming, particularly within the immersive realm of Virtual Reality (VR). At its core, this concept revolves around creating personalized learning experiences by analyzing and leveraging data from previous sessions. By employing AI technologies, these training flows learn and adapt based on an individual’s performance, preferences, and strengths. This dynamic process ensures that each user receives a tailored workout journey, enhancing both engagement and effectiveness.
Imagine a VR fitness game equipped with AI leaderboard overlays, where your progress is continuously evaluated and displayed. The adaptive training flow adjusts the difficulty level, exercises, or even the pace of the workout based on real-time feedback. This not only makes the gaming experience more exciting but also ensures that users are pushed to their limits while avoiding frustration or boredom. It’s a game-changer for personal fitness routines, transforming static workouts into dynamic, responsive experiences.

Implementing Past Session Data for Personalized Learning
In adaptive training flows, leveraging past session data is key to personalized learning experiences in VR fitness games. By analyzing user performance and behavior from previous workouts, AI algorithms can identify strengths, weaknesses, and trends, enabling dynamic adjustments to future sessions. This data-driven approach ensures that each player receives a tailored experience that caters to their unique needs and skill levels.
AI leaderboard overlays play a crucial role in this process. These visual aids not only motivate users by showcasing their progress and rankings but also provide real-time feedback on areas for improvement. Integrating past session data into these leaderboards allows AI to offer personalized recommendations, such as suggesting specific exercises or adjustments to enhance future performance. This blend of competitive motivation and adaptive learning fosters a more engaging and effective VR fitness experience.
